Position Title:
Environmental Specialist
Position Type:
Fixed Term (Fixed Term)
About the Role:
Interns work side-by-side with CER professional staff to complete environmental restoration projects within protected natural areas in northern Kentucky.
Internships last for three months with the possibility of extensions up to one year. Opportunities available year-round. Internships may be part time or full time, have whole-day work days, and are one to five days per week. Training is provided and no prior environmental restoration experience is required.
Requirements
- ability to lift 50lbs
- ability to work outside in all weather conditions, for long hours
- reliable transportation
- willingness to work with herbicides
- comfort encountering poison ivy, ticks, and other natural hazards
This internship is for new environmental professionals, entails office and fieldwork, and promotes leadership, management, and technical skill development. Field activities may include leading small invasive plant removal crews (which includes herbicide record-keeping), stream and macroinvertebrate assessments, conservation easement inspections, sediment and erosion control, and other conservation tasks. Many interns may learn to operate compact construction equipment such as Bobcat track loaders and excavators.
Office activities include preparing plans and/or monitoring reports for restoration projects under the direction of CER staff, and co-presenting them to regulatory agency personnel for review and approval. Interns should be confident working with ArcPro and ArcOnline, have good organizational and technical writing skills, and be able to work well independently.

Target academic and research departments first
Northern Kentucky University's sponsorship history is concentrated in faculty, research, and specialized administrative roles. Focus your applications on departments with international hiring needs, such as sciences, business, and technology, where visa sponsorship is more commonly offered.
Understand which visa types NKU supports
NKU sponsors H-1B, TN, J-1, F-1 OPT, F-1 CPT, and Green Card pathways. If you're on OPT or CPT, this is a strong starting point since NKU has experience supporting students transitioning into full-time employment with ongoing visa support.
Apply well before OPT or status deadlines
University hiring cycles move slower than private sector employers. If your work authorization has an expiration date approaching, start engaging with NKU's open roles at least several months out to allow time for HR review and petition preparation.
Look for roles requiring specialized qualifications
H-1B sponsorship at universities typically goes to positions requiring a specific bachelor's degree or higher in a directly related field. Roles in nursing, computer science, business analytics, and similar fields tend to meet specialty occupation standards more clearly.

Prepare for a structured HR and immigration process
Public universities like NKU follow institutional processes for visa petitions, often involving HR, legal counsel, and department approval. Come prepared with your credentials, degree evaluations, and any prior immigration documentation to avoid delays in the process.

Does Northern Kentucky University sponsor H-1B visas?
Yes, Northern Kentucky University sponsors H-1B visas for qualifying roles that meet specialty occupation requirements. Sponsorship is typically offered for faculty, research, and professional staff positions where a specific degree in a directly related field is required. Because NKU follows institutional hiring and legal review processes, applicants should engage early and ensure their role clearly qualifies as a specialty occupation.
What visa types does Northern Kentucky University sponsor?
Northern Kentucky University sponsors H-1B, TN visa, J-1 visa, F-1 OPT, F-1 CPT, EB-2, and EB-3 visas. This range makes NKU accessible to candidates at multiple stages of their immigration journey, from students completing degrees on F-1 status to professionals seeking permanent residence through employment-based Green Card pathways.
Which roles at Northern Kentucky University are most likely to receive visa sponsorship?
Sponsorship at NKU is most common in academic faculty positions, research roles, and specialized professional staff positions in areas like information technology, business, healthcare, and the sciences. Administrative roles that require a specific degree field and where no generalist background would suffice are also viable candidates for H-1B sponsorship under specialty occupation criteria.

How do I approach the application timeline when targeting Northern Kentucky University for visa sponsorship?
University hiring timelines are longer than most private employers, often spanning several months from application to offer. If you're targeting NKU for H-1B sponsorship and the cap-subject April filing deadline applies to your situation, you'll want an offer in hand well before January. For TN or OPT extensions, the timeline is more flexible, but starting early is always advisable given institutional review requirements.
